Sorry to ask this question again. I want to run 35" tyres on my 2.8 turbo desiel hilux. Does anyone have any opinion on what diff centers i need to use to retain as close to factory settings (and onroad feel) as possible. 4.56, 4.88, or 5.29????? I use the vehicle 98% of the time on road and fuel economy is a small concern. Thank you all for your opinions.

i've got 35's on my 3.0TD and i'm running 4.56's thats what i was told was the best match for that tire size and my speedo etc is fairly close to right

i run 33's and 4.88 with the same engine, i have found that at bout 100km/h on my spedo my actual speed is bout 95km/h i proved this with a gps and a standard car... so in other words i slightly lowered my ratio's to what the standard are.. would be perfect for 35's i think

i'm running 4.88's with 35s and its giving me about 105 kmh at 2500rpm. Would it be worth in your case to go up to 5.29 so it doesnt lug in top?
